Copper falls, growth worried weigh

On Thursday, copper was traded lower on Chinese economy slowdown and a worsening outlook for European economies. Traders eyed the upcoming ECB meeting later in the day and U.S. non-farm payroll data. On the London Metal Exchange, three-month copper reached $8,274 per tonne, losing 0.19%, by 04:30 a.m. in London.
